Understanding the Importance of a Catering Quote Request Template
A catering quote request template serves multiple purposes. Firstly, it ensures that all caterers are providing quotes based on the same criteria, allowing for easy comparison. Secondly, it helps caterers understand your event's specific needs, enabling them to provide accurate and tailored quotes. Lastly, it saves time and effort by standardizing the quote request process.

By using a well-structured catering quote request template, you can expect to receive comprehensive, competitive, and relevant quotes from caterers, making your decision-making process more efficient and informed.
Key Elements to Include in Your Catering Quote Request Template

To create an effective catering quote request template, include the following key elements:
- Event Details: Date, time, location, and type of event (e.g., wedding, corporate event, private party).
- Guest Count: The total number of guests attending the event.
- Catering Preferences: Specific dietary requirements, preferred cuisine, and any special requests (e.g., vegetarian, vegan, gluten-free).
- Service Style: The type of service you require (e.g., buffet, plated, cocktail reception).
- Budget: Your budget range for catering to help caterers provide realistic quotes.
- Timeline: The deadline for receiving quotes and any other important dates (e.g., final menu selection, payment due).
- Contact Information: Your name, email address, and phone number for easy communication.

Best Practices for Using a Catering Quote Request Template




















To make the most of your catering quote request template, follow these best practices:
Be Specific: Provide as much detail as possible to help caterers understand your event's unique needs and provide accurate quotes.
Be Realistic: Include a realistic budget range to receive relevant quotes and avoid wasting time on unrealistic options.
Allow Enough Time: Give caterers ample time to prepare and submit their quotes. A lead time of 4-6 weeks is generally recommended.
Follow Up: After sending your quote request, follow up with caterers to ensure they received it and to answer any questions they may have.
